The “How To Sublimate” 2022 NSG event took place on November 30th, 2022. In total, there were 14 people who attended the workshop. As a group, we started off with bannock pizza, Nanaimo bars, coffee, and fresh fruit. Once we finished our meal together, I gave a breakdown of what Neighbourhood Small Grants is and how to apply for one. Afterward, we did a quick icebreaker activity to allow everyone to get to know one another. Then, as the Project Lead/facilitator, I walked each participant through graphic design/intro to Canva, incorporating their family’s or loved ones’ designs. As a group, we decided upon a design that everyone liked. After the design phase was done, everyone got to experience using a sublimation printer and a heat press to help create their own Christmas ornament which they got to take home with them. During this workshop, I had a group of 2 youths come to video the entire workshop, and will be putting together a videography promotion video for NSG in the new year. At the very end of the workshop, I broke down the start-up costs for creating your own sublimation business. 4/14 individuals were interested in buying their own sublimation machines.

Overall, it was an awesome initiative that allowed a group of diverse people to get to know one another, all the while learning a skill that they can carry with them for the rest of their lives.
